What is Medicare Part D Hospice Form

The Medicare Part D Hospice Care Physician Fax Form is a healthcare document used by providers to request coverage for medications not covered by hospice for Medicare Part D beneficiaries.

Comprehensive Guide to Medicare Part D Hospice Form

What is the Medicare Part D Hospice Care Physician Fax Form?

The Medicare Part D Hospice Care Physician Fax Form serves a crucial role in hospice care, enabling healthcare providers to request necessary medications for patients that may not be covered under hospice. This form is essential for ensuring that Medicare Part D beneficiaries receive the medications they require in a timely manner. It is primarily used by prescribers and hospice staff to facilitate medication management and ensure compliance with Medicare requirements.

Purpose and Benefits of the Medicare Part D Hospice Care Physician Fax Form

This form facilitates medication requests specifically for beneficiaries enrolled in Medicare Part D hospice care. By utilizing the fax form, healthcare providers can expedite the approval process for medications, benefiting both patients and providers. Key advantages of using the Medicare Part D Hospice Care Physician Fax Form include streamlined communication between prescribers and pharmacies, reduced delays in medication delivery, and enhanced patient care through timely access to prescribed treatments.

What Happens After You Submit the Medicare Part D Hospice Care Physician Fax Form?

After submitting the Medicare Part D Hospice Care Physician Fax Form, the request enters a review process conducted by Prime Therapeutics. Possible outcomes include approval, request for additional information, or denial. Users can track their submission status by contacting the processing entity directly for updates or making amendments as needed in response to feedback.
